ファイルとは
ファイルはアセットの種類の1つで、以下を指します。
- デバイス用の実行ファイル
- デバイスで使用する設定ファイル
- デバイスで使用するその他のファイル(画像ファイル、動画ファイルなど)
デバイスでシェルスクリプトを実行したい場合や、設定ファイルを追加したい場合などに利用できます。
実行ファイルの場合、デバイスにデプロイする際に実行できるようになっています。また、どの種類のファイルでも、 Hook 機能を利用して他のデプロイ済みファイルを実行することもできます。
ファイルのデプロイができるのは、プロジェクトのOwner/Adminのみです。Collaboratorはデプロイできません。 信頼できるユーザーにのみファイルデプロイを許可することで、信頼できないファイルのデプロイを防止します。
以下にファイルアセットの機能を紹介します。
ファイル一覧
プロジェクトのメニューから Files を選択して登録済みのファイルを一覧表示できます。 ファイルを選択することでファイル管理のメニューが表示されます。
項目名 | 説明 |
---|---|
Files | アセット名が表示されます |
Type | アセットのタイプが表示されます |
Last Updated | 最後に編集した日付が表示されます |
また、ファイル一覧の右下にある + ボタンをクリックしファイルの登録を行います。
ファイル登録
ファイルを新しくアップロードして登録できます。
ファイル登録の詳細については、Registering Filesを参照してください。
ファイル管理
ファイル管理のメニューから以下の機能を選択できます。
Overview
Overview では登録済みのファイルの全般的な情報を見ることができます。
また、ファイルをデバイスにデプロイできます。
デプロイの詳細については、Deploying Filesを参照してください。
さらに、[Update] ボタンからファイルをアップデートできます。
Version
ファイルのバージョン管理ができます。
ファイルのバージョン管理の詳細については、Version Control Filesを参照してください。
Deploy
ファイルのデプロイ履歴が表示されます。
また、ファイルのデプロイを行えます。
Access
ファイルの権限を設定できます。
Settings
ファイルの設定項目を編集できます。
設定項目については、File Settingsを参照してください。
デバイスのファイル管理
デプロイしたファイルをデバイス毎に管理できます。
プロジェクトのメニューから Device List を選択しデバイス一覧からデバイスを選択すると、デバイスの情報が表示されます。ここで Manage Files ボタンをクリックしデバイスにデプロイされているファイルの状態確認や削除を行うことができます。
Flowからのファイルアクセス
デバイスにデプロイしたファイルを同じデバイスにデプロイしたFlowから参照できます。
Flowからのファイル参照については、Accessing Files From Flowsを参照してください。